# PTZ Controller User Guide
Introduction to PTZ Controllers
PTZ (Pan-Tilt-Zoom) controllers are essential devices for managing surveillance cameras with motorized movement capabilities. These controllers allow operators to adjust camera angles, zoom levels, and focus remotely, providing comprehensive coverage of monitored areas.

Basic Operation
Connecting the Controller
Before operation, ensure proper connection between the PTZ controller and your camera system. Most controllers connect via RS-485, RS-232, or IP network protocols.
Navigation Controls
The joystick or directional buttons allow you to:
- Pan (left/right movement)
- Tilt (up/down movement)
- Adjust zoom levels
- Control focus and iris settings
Advanced Functions
Setting Preset Positions
To create a preset position:
- Navigate the camera to desired position
- Press the “Preset” button
- Select an available preset number
- Save the position

Troubleshooting Common Issues
If you experience problems with your PTZ controller:
- Check all cable connections
- Verify power supply to both controller and camera
- Ensure proper protocol and baud rate settings
- Consult the manufacturer’s documentation
